The Art of Self Defense - Root Cause Analysis?

It was an off-night at a beauty salon in Kaluga, Russia, when an armed robber entered the salon and attempted to rob customers and the owner. However, the 28-year-old owner happened to have a black belt in martial arts and she also had a bottle of Viagra.

She quickly disarmed the man and bound him with an electrical cord from a hair dryer. This is where the Warren Beatty film “Shampoo” leaves off and a modern remake of “Sex Slave” takes over.

According to police, the owner allegedly gagged the man and handcuffed him to a radiator for 48 hours in the back room. She then forced him to consume some Viagra and had her way with him multiple times.

She held him against his will like that for two days, seriously injuring his genitals.

He claims that she violated him in between giving permanents and hair coloring jobs out front and is not sure if she washed her hands or not. His wallet was also missing.

The Life.ru website says “the man filed a complaint asking for the hairdresser to be brought up on charges for ‘actions of a sexual nature.’ The hairdresser filed a complaint seeking armed robbery charges against the robber.”

"I don't know what's going to happen now," Life.ru quoted a police source as saying. "We could put both of them behind bars: him for robbery, her for rape and assault."
